DILI: Former East Timorese independence fighter Xanana Gusmao was sworn in on Saturday as the prime minister of Asia's youngest country after his party won the parliamentary election in May.

Crowds cheered as the former guerrilla leader traveled by motorcade to the presidential palace in the capital Dili, where he and his members of Cabinet were sworn into office by President Jose Ramos-Horta, his fellow independence fighter during Indonesia's occupation.
